Assume this is a troll - but in case you're actually just really out of touch it's the software that all of finance uses for research, news, trading, portfolio management and more
Not a troll, just out of touch. I don't work in the field and am just curious.
Bloomberg has two divisions. Software and news. And the software finances the news, cause news is the beloved pet project of Michael Bloomberg.
Ah! Good to know. And I assume software pays a mother lode?
It pays big tech level salaries but entirely in cash cause the company isn't public.
Serious investors pay $28k/year for a bloomberg terminal that gives them reporting from reporters all over the world for anything that impacts finance. (Some of that is available on bloomberg TV but that's probably less of a money maker for them ..)
Woah. That's a saas business I like :)
Its more about the data and the software than the reporting but that's the overall basics Every person in finance pays Bloomberg this every year just to be in the game and has been doing so since the 70s, so it's a very good business model
